Smart metallopoly(l-glutamic acid) polymers: reversible helix-to-coil transition at neutral pH

Abstract: Coordination to Zn species can be reversibly used to control the helix-to-coil transition of synthetic poly(l-glutamic acid) polymers at a neutral pH of 7.

“…As depicted in Figure 2 , CD spectra were recorded between 195 and 255 nm at different pH values between 4 and 7. In marked contrast to the spectra of PL (dashed line at pH 7), the spectra of PIL revealed significant changes in CD with the appearance of minimum values that were attributable to an alpha helix structure [ 16 ]. Overall, the CD signature of the helix displayed a significant smaller 208 nm minimum and a slight red shifted n–π * peak at 225 nm (as compared to 222 nm) that previous work have attributed to the occurrence of alpha helix nanoaggregation [ 27 , 28 ].…”
